First, I describe myself as a contrarian. Look it up. Now you are probably saying – HUH! Look it up somewhere other than Wikipedia, as a real dictionary, and then you might begin to understand the subtleties. The best description is that famous 12-ounce glass filled with 6 ounces of fluid. The optimist says it is half-full, the pessimist says it is half-empty.   I say the glass is twice the size it needs to be. All three answers are correct, but mine is based upon just the facts available. My statement is not tainted by any preconceived notions or personal prejudices that the other two had in making their observations. Others have stated ‘because just 6-oz were poured, or the other 6-oz was spilled or drank’ but those all presume information not supported by the facts stated.
